How Our Concrete Water Damage Restoration Process Works
When you call us, our crew will arrive within 60 minutes ready to assess the situation and start the restoration process. We’ll explain every step of the way, so you know what to expect. Our goal is to get your property back to normal as quickly and safely as possible.
Step 1: Assessment and Water Removal
We’ll use specialized tools to extract water from the affected area, including submersible pumps and vacuum trucks.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team will use industrial d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out the area, ensuring that your concrete is completely dry before starting the repair process.
Step 3: Concrete Repair and Replacement
We’ll assess the extent of the damage to your concrete and recommend the best course of action. In some cases, we may need to replace the concrete entirely. Our team will work efficiently to get the job done as quickly as possible.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Once the repair is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ure everything meets your satisfaction. We’ll also thoroughly clean the area to prevent any future issues.

Warning Signs of Concrete Water Damage
The sooner you catch these signs, the less expensive and less invasive the repair will be. Our team has seen what happens when homeowners ignore these warning signs – it’s not pretty.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ant smells can show water damage, mold growth, or even a gas leak. Don’t ignore these odors – investigate the source immediately.
Cracks in the Walls or Floor
Cracks in your walls or floor can be a sign of water damage, structural issues, or even foundation problems. Get them inspected ASAP to prevent further damage.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Water stains or discoloration on your ceiling, walls, or floor can show water damage or leaks. Don’t delay – investigate the cause.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age or poor installation. Get your flooring inspected to prevent further issues.
Visible Water or Moisture
Visible water or moisture on your walls, ceiling, or floor is a clear sign of water damage. Act quickly to prevent further damage.
Unusual Sounds or Odors
Unusual sounds or odors in your home can be a sign of water damage, mold growth, or even a gas leak. Investigate the source immediately.

Concrete Water Damage Restoration Cost in Lake Shore, MD
The cost of Concrete Water Damage Restoration var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Estimate costs range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the project.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water removal and drying | $500 – $1,500 | Depends on the amount of water extracted and the equipment used. |
| Concrete repair and replacement | $1,000 – $3,000 | Depends on the extent of the damage and the materials needed. |
| Inspection and testing | $200 – $500 | Depends on the level of detail required for the inspection. |
